Get the know-how to give a knockout presentation--in a day!
Giving a Presentation In a Day For Dummies gives you a quick and easy rundown of the key points of presenting to an audience, including defining a purpose, organizing a message, using humor and body language, and overcoming anxiety.
- Fast and proven tips for delivering an effective presentation
- Shows you how to communicate your vision to an audience
- A more focused and readable resource than a bulky book
The e-book also links to an online component at dummies.com that extends the topic into step-by-step tutorials and other "beyond the book" content.
